Start With Vital Care Core (It’s Free and Worth It)

Vital Care Core is Petco’s free membership tier, and there’s no reason not to have it. No monthly fee, no commitment. Sign up online or at checkout in any store.

Once you’re in, you get members-only pricing on select items, personalized care alerts for your pet, and points on every purchase. The points system works like this: 1 point per dollar spent, and every 167 points earns a $5 reward. You have 30 days to use each reward once it posts. It’s not the richest points program in retail, but it’s completely free.

The two perks that actually move the needle: every 10th bag of dry dog or cat food is free (you have to register your pet in the Petco app to unlock this), and every 8th grooming appointment is free. If you groom your dog regularly, that free 8th visit adds up to a real discount over the year.

What most guides miss about Core is that the member pricing itself can be worth more than the points. Petco frequently sets member-only prices below the standard shelf price on popular food brands and supplies, and those savings are automatic once you’re logged in. You don’t need to clip anything.

Should You Upgrade to Vital Care Premier?

Premier is Petco’s paid membership. It costs $24.99 per month for dogs and cats, or $9.99 per month for birds, reptiles, fish, and small pets. The annual payment option brings the dog/cat plan to $239.88 per year, which is a 20% discount versus paying monthly ($299.88 total). There’s a 12-month commitment required either way.

The math on Premier is worth doing before you sign up. The annual plan costs $239.88. Since you get $15 back in rewards every month ($180 total), you only need to find $60 more in value from the other perks to break even.

Here’s a simple example. If you groom your dog six times a year at $50 per session, the 20% discount saves $10 per visit, or $60 total. Add $180 in monthly rewards and you hit $240 in value against $239.88 in cost. Break-even on just those two perks. Everything else (nutrition discount, vet benefit) is pure upside.

The vet benefit adds up fast if you use it. Petco’s Vital Care program includes unlimited routine vet exams at Vetco Total Care locations. Or you get $20 in Vital Care Rewards for up to two vet exams at outside vets. If your vet charges $50 to $75 for a wellness visit, that benefit can cover a big chunk of the membership fee.

When should you skip Premier? If you don’t groom your pet at Petco, rarely buy food there, and won’t use the vet benefit, the math doesn’t work. Stay with Core and use promo codes instead.

One thing most articles don’t mention: the small pet tier. Birds, reptiles, fish, and small pets qualify for Vital Care Premier at $9.99 per month, which includes $5/month in rewards and 20% off qualifying small pet and bird supplies. If you keep exotic animals and spend regularly on their supplies, that’s often worth it.

The Coupon Stacking Rules at Petco

Stacking at Petco is possible, but there are limits, and different sites give you contradictory information. Here’s what’s actually true.

You can use one Petco promo code per order. You can’t stack two Petco percentage-off or dollar-off codes on the same transaction. What you can do: combine a Petco store code with a manufacturer coupon for the same product, stack member pricing on top of a promo code, and activate a cash back offer before you shop so it runs in the background on your full order.

The other thing that stacks cleanly: Vital Care Rewards (that monthly $15 credit) can be applied on top of other discounts. So if you have a 20% off sitewide code plus your monthly Premier reward, you can use both on the same order.

Repeat Delivery: The Biggest Ongoing Discount at Petco

Repeat Delivery is Petco’s subscription program, and the first-order discount is one of the best deals they offer. Sign up for Repeat Delivery on any eligible product and you get 35% off that first order. The catch: the discount is capped at a maximum $20 savings per order.

The math favors using it on pricier items. A $30 bag of cat food gets you $10.50 off (35%), which is under the cap. A $60 bag of premium dog food would technically earn $21 off but is capped at $20. Either way, meaningful savings on the first order.

After the first order, you get 5% off every subsequent delivery permanently. Free shipping applies to Repeat Delivery orders of $35 or more.

The first-order 35% discount resets. Petco lets you use it twice per year per item, with the window resetting 12 months after first redemption. That means if you sign up for Repeat Delivery on your dog’s food in March, you can get the first-order discount again in March of the following year. Not unlimited, but better than most people realize.

You can modify, skip, or cancel deliveries at any time. There’s no lock-in like with Vital Care Premier. If a better deal shows up elsewhere, you can pause and come back.

Petco Price Match: The Competitor List and How to Use It

Petco’s price match policy is more useful than most pet owners know, but the details matter. The online and in-store policies work differently.

Online price match: Petco will match identical, in-stock items from Amazon.com (sold and shipped by Amazon directly), Chewy.com, PetSmart.com, Walmart.com, Target.com, Jet.com, and Wag.com. To request an online price match, call customer service at 877-738-6742.

In-store price match: Physical locations match Petco.com prices and prices at local physical competitors. They do not match competitor websites in the store. So you can’t walk in with a Chewy price on your phone and expect a match; you’d need to call customer service for that.

What’s excluded from price matching: clearance or sale prices, loyalty-only pricing (like Chewy Autoship rates or Amazon Prime pricing), live animals, and services like grooming and vet care. The price must be publicly available, not tied to any membership on the competitor’s side.

Price adjustments after purchase are available too. If an item you bought goes on sale within the adjustment window, Petco will credit the difference. Contact customer service with your order details.

Here’s a strategy most shoppers miss: price match an item to the competitor price, then apply your Vital Care member pricing on top. You get the lowest price from a competitor, then an extra member discount on top. Most shoppers never try this combination.

Save More With In-Store Pickup and Same-Day Delivery

Pickup and delivery choices affect your total cost more than most shoppers notice.

When you buy online and choose in-store or curbside pickup at Petco, you get 10% off your order automatically on orders of $50 or more. No promo code needed. The discount has a maximum of $20, but for a $50 to $80 order, that’s a solid discount for just choosing a different fulfillment option. The system applies it at checkout when you select the pickup option.

Same-day delivery is free on orders of $35 or more, as long as you place your order before 5:15 pm local time. Orders after that get next-day delivery options. Standard shipping is also free at $35+.

One exception: live fish and invertebrates need a $139 minimum for free shipping. Otherwise you pay a $30 to $35 fee. Everything else follows the standard $35 threshold.

If your cart is $50 or more, the pickup option saves 10% and gets your items the same day. That combination often beats waiting for standard shipping and costs less.

The Petco Pay Credit Card: Is It Worth Applying?

The Petco Pay credit card has one strong opening offer: 20% off your entire first purchase on the day you’re approved. If you’re planning a big purchase anyway, timing your application for that same day can make a real difference.

Beyond the signup offer, the card earns 2 Vital Care points per dollar at Petco, which is double the standard 1 point per dollar that non-cardholders earn. The Mastercard version also earns 2 points per dollar at grocery stores and 1 point per dollar everywhere else MasterCard is accepted. Cardholders also get a $25 Vital Care reward after spending $500 outside Petco in the first 90 days.

One benefit that rarely gets mentioned: reward expiration extends to one full year for cardholders, up from 30 to 45 days. If you tend to forget about rewards before they expire, the card solves that problem.

The card works best for shoppers who buy pet food at Petco often and also do regular grocery shopping. The double points on groceries add up over time. For occasional Petco visits, a general cash back card likely wins.

The Petco Seasonal Sale Calendar

Petco runs predictable sale events throughout the year, and knowing them lets you time your bigger purchases.

January: Post-holiday clearance runs after Christmas and into early January. Petco typically marks down seasonal items, toys, and pet apparel by up to 50%. Good time to stock up on things you’d buy anyway at full price.

Memorial Day and Labor Day: Sitewide sales usually accompany these holidays, often 20% off across the store. These are reliable promotions Petco runs most years.

July: The Ruff and Mews Summer Sale runs as a periodic summer event. Discounts vary, but it’s worth checking the deals page in late June through July.

November/Black Friday: Petco’s Black Friday sale has historically run up to 50% off treats, pet beds, vitamins, and carriers. This is the best time to buy things your pet will definitely need over the following months.

December: Traffic data shows December is the peak month for Petco coupon searches, and the retailer responds with deeper discount codes throughout the month. If you’re planning a big order, December often has the strongest sitewide codes of the year.

Friends and Family events: These pop up several times a year with 20% off in-store and online. Email signup is the only reliable way to get notified before they expire.

The pro move: when a major seasonal sale overlaps with a product you need on Repeat Delivery, use that sale period to set up the subscription. You’ll get the 35% first-order discount on top of the sale pricing.

Clearance, Klarna, and Other Ways to Save

The clearance section at petco.com is worth bookmarking. Petco regularly marks down leashes, collars, seasonal apparel, toys, and overstocked products. The in-store clearance racks tend to have deeper cuts than the website, so if you’re already at a Petco location, check the back of the store.

The weekly deals page (petco.com/category/top-deals) organizes current markdowns by pet type, so dog owners, cat owners, and owners of fish, reptiles, birds, and small pets can all find what’s relevant without wading through unrelated products.

Klarna is available at checkout if you want to split a big purchase into four interest-free payments. It works well for pricey items like prescription food or a new crate, as long as you pay on time.

One question that comes up a lot: does Petco offer a military discount? The short answer is no. Petco doesn’t have a dedicated military discount program. The savings methods above are the best available for veterans and active-duty shoppers.

Pet adoption events held at Petco in partnership with local shelters sometimes include a welcome package with discounts on essential supplies for new adopters. It varies by location and organization, but if you’re adopting through a Petco event, ask what’s included.
